|
if(NMHTTP->CookieIn == "") {
AnsiString AnID, APass;
InputQuery("Authentication required", "Enter a user ID", AnID);
InputQuery("Authentication required", "Enter a password", APass);
NMHTTP->HeaderInfo->UserId = AnID;
NMHTTP->HeaderInfo->Password = APass;
ShowMessage("Authentication information in place, please retry the previous command");
}
이와 같이 해서 쿠키값을 사용자로부터 받았는데요... 같은 URL로 접속을 해도... 계속 이렇케 나오네요... 혹시 브라우저 쪽에서 뭔가 더 해줘야할 일이 있지 않을까요? 도와주세요...
아 참.... 그리구요... NMHTTP->HeaderInfo->에는요... LocalMailAddress와 LocalProgram, Referer같은 것을 넣는데요... 임프님께서 알려주신 Set-Cookie:의 내용에는 domain, path, expires같은 것이 있네요...
구러니깐요... 사용자부터 저장될 쿠키의 이름+값과... 서버쪽에서 주는 쿠키의 이름+값이 틀린 거죠...이상하네요...
잘모르겠습니다.. 도와주세요...
|